By mid-June, more than 50 students had returned to school.
The returning students formed a school nursing committee and raised the question of "opposing the mass expulsion of students!" Oppose the removal of Principal Zhang Tengxiao! Oppose the reorganization of the Second Normal School! "Swear to defend the Second Division to the death!" and issued an appeal to all walks of life and Beiping, Tianjin, and Shanghai, asking for solidarity.
On 20 June, more than 500 people from the 14 th Brigade and police stationed in Baoding were dispatched to carry out an armed encirclement of the Second Division.
The next day, the authorities withdrew the military and police who had surrounded the school and sent Liu Junshi, secretary of the Kuomintang Qingyuan County Party Department, to the Second Division to talk to the students. He first expressed deep sympathy for the plight of the students as an alumnus, and then asked the students to leave the school, and then sent a representative to the provincial education department to talk about any problems.
The students disagreed, and they unanimously said: The second division is our school, and we have the right to live here; The Provincial Department of Education must retract the order, otherwise we will have to protect the school to the end.
Liu Junshi had no choice but to withdraw from the school, and the next day, the authorities sent more troops, nearly 1,000 people, to tightly surround the school again.
In the following days, more students returned to school one after another, but they could not get in, so they gathered at the Primary School Affiliated to the Second Normal School to do foreign aid work.
Every day, the more than 50 students who stayed at the school stood on their desks and spoke to the crowd outside the wall with loudspeakers, exposing the atrocities of the authorities in suppressing the students' patriotic struggle.
Whenever the students talked about the betrayal of the Eastern Province by the Kuomintang and the suppression of the patriotic masses who resisted the protests, and sang patriotic songs, many of the masses and the soldiers who surrounded the school were all moved, and many of them wept bitterly on the spot.
To further expand the publicity, the students printed a variety of small leaflets, wrapped them in small tiles, and threw them outside the school and on the opposite side of the Yude Middle School, or tied them to small wooden sticks and shot them.
In order to restrict the students' propaganda of resisting and saving the country, the authorities cut off pedestrians on the road outside the Second Normal School, so the students took the soldiers surrounding the school as the main target of propaganda.
At the same time, under the leadership of the Special Committee for the Protection of the People's Republic of China, the students of the Second Normal School outside the school went deep into the streets and villages to carry out extensive propaganda activities to resist the Japanese and save the country. They issued an appeal to all walks of life in Baoding and other places, asking for solidarity; They sent people to Pingping, Tianjin, Shanghai, Nanjing, and other places to expose the atrocities of the reactionary authorities to the society and the press, so that the news of the anti-patriotic struggle of the students of Hebei No. 2 Normal School to protect the school was repeatedly disclosed in the major newspapers.
